Conversations with David Cobiella

Today we’d like to introduce you to David Cobiella.

Hi David, please kick things off for us with an introduction to yourself and your story.
Founded in 2023, Aquatrek Expeditions is led by CEO David Cobiella. With a background in science education at institutions like Oak View Middle School, SeaWorld Orlando, and Georgia Aquarium, Mr. Cobiella has also cultivated a career as a freediving instructor in North Central Florida since 2017.

This experience culminated in the establishment of a 501(c)(3) non-profit organization dedicated to raising awareness about the challenges facing Florida’s springs and organizing volunteer efforts for environmental clean-up. The accumulated knowledge from these endeavors informs Aquatrek Expeditions’ mission to educate and inspire clients to become future advocates for natural environments.

In 2023, Mr. Cobiella integrated these ventures to form Aquatrek Expeditions. Tours are conducted by appointment, limited to small groups of eight or fewer participants to foster a personalized connection with nature. The objective is for each client to develop an appreciation for the wild outdoors and to gain the knowledge necessary for its protection. Expeditions are tailored in length and structure to individual client preferences.

Aquatrek Expeditions also offers all-inclusive, week-long freediving retreats in diverse locations within Florida and internationally. Many clients engage in private training to enhance their underwater exploration skills and embrace an aquatic lifestyle.

Would you say it’s been a smooth road, and if not what are some of the biggest challenges you’ve faced along the way?
It has been a wild ride! I have had several starts and stops, usually involving former business partners or employers. Although Aquatrek started in 2023, I had been a freediving instructor since 2019, and even had a non-profit for a while. Each chapter led me closer to Aquatrek, but there were definitely times where I felt like I lost everything, and times when I thought maybe I should quit. But I didn’t – and now it’s paying off.

Thanks for sharing that. So, maybe next you can tell us a bit more about your work?
I specialize in working with beginners. I am known for being very structured, academic, and thorough with my freediving students. My tours are engaging and educational. I am very proud of my professionalism and guest service which were both honed by SeaWorld and Georgia Aquarium. I’m also proud of being passionate about my work, and creative in my underwater filming.

I can be set apart from other guides and instructors by my commitment to an individualized, personal experience. I don’t mix groups, which sets me up to bond with clients on a personal level. The result of this is an ability to expose clients to an underwater lifestyle and plant a seed within their family that results in generations of underwater explorers. I was raised by divers, and getting the chance to spread that to another family is electrifying!
